Features

A single electric fan oven is a flexible addition to any home capable of catering to various needs in the kitchen. From baking to defrosting, these ovens are able to cook a variety dishes to perfection and even bake throughout the oven's cavity. The use of fans helps the heat to circulate more evenly and reduces cooking time in comparison to ovens without fans.

This type of oven can have a variety of features depending on the manufacturer. Certain ovens feature a Sabbath Mode that suspends all features for religious observance. Other options include telescopic runners that help in the removal of wire shelves, as well as a meat/temperature probe. Some ovens feature a pyrolytic auto-cleaning function that helps keep the oven clean and easy to maintain.

Some ovens are designed to be eco-friendly and utilize recycled materials in their construction. For instance the Beko Eco Range oven uses recycled fishing nets and industrial thread waste to construct its oven components. It comes with an A energy rating and an extremely compact footprint, making it the ideal option for homes looking to minimize their impact on the environment.

Electric ovens with heating elements at the top and bottom of the cavity slowly warm the interior. While this method is efficient but it can result in uneven cooking and the need to monitor your food more carefully to avoid over- or under-cooking. Fan ovens on the other hand, use a rotating fan to move the air inside the oven. This accelerates the heating process and creates an even temperature throughout the oven.

A manual reset of the excess temperature control (commonly referred to as"hi-limit") "hi-limit") is included on an electric fan oven. This controller is set at approximately 50degF (10degC) which is higher than the maximum temperature of the oven. This will prevent the oven from being overheated by turning off the heaters when they exceed the limit.
